java基础知识点

Java是一门面向对象的编程语言,它有着广泛的应用。Java具有跨平台的特性,因此可以在不同的操作系统和设备上运行,包括Windows、Linux、macOS、Android等。Java开发者在开发时需要掌握很多基础知识点,这篇文章将介绍Java的一些基础知识点,包括数据类型、控制语句、方法等。

1.数据类型

Java中有8种基本类型,分别是boolean、byte、short、int、long、float、double和char。其中boolean类型的取值只有true和false两种情况,byte类型占用1个字节,可以表示-128到127之间的整数,short类型占用2个字节,可以表示-32768到32767之间的整数,int类型占用4个字节,可以表示-2147483648到2147483647之间的整数,long类型占用8个字节,可以表示更大的整数,float和double类型用于表示浮点数,char类型用于表示字符。

2.控制语句

Java中常见的控制语句包括if语句、for语句、while语句和switch语句。if语句用于实现条件分支,for语句用于实现循环,while语句用于实现某些操作的重复执行,switch语句用于实现多重选择。

if语句的语法如下:

if (condition) {

// code to be executed if condition is true

}

for语句的语法如下:

for (initialization; condition; update) {

// code to be executed repeatedly

}

while语句的语法如下:

while (condition) {

// code to be executed repeatedly

}

switch语句的语法如下:

switch (expression) {

case value1:

// code to be executed if expression is equal to value1

break;

case value2:

// code to be executed if expression is equal to value2

break;

// more cases can be added here

}

3.方法

Java中的方法是一段可以重复使用的代码块,它可以接受参数并返回值。方法一般分为方法声明和方法体两个部分。方法声明包括方法的返回类型、方法名和参数列表,方法体包括具体的代码实现。

方法的语法如下:

access_modifier return_type method_name(list of parameters) {

// method body

}

其中access_modifier指定方法的访问修饰符,例如public、private等,return_type指定方法的返回值类型,方法名指定方法的名字,参数列表指定方法接受的参数。

4.数组

Java中的数组是一种基本数据结构,它可以存储一组相同类型的数据。数组的大小在创建时指定,一旦创建后就不能改变大小。数组元素可以通过下标来访问,下标从0开始。

数组的语法如下:

data_type[] array_name = new data_type[array_size];

其中data_type指定数组元素的类型,array_name指定数组的名字,array_size指定数组的大小。

5.对象和类

Java是一种面向对象的编程语言,所以对象和类是Java编程重要的概念。类定义了一类对象的属性和行为,并提供了访问这些属性和行为的方法。对象是类的一个实例,它拥有类定义的属性和方法。

类的定义包括类的名称、类的属性和类的方法。属性是类内部的变量,它们描述了对象的状态。方法是类提供的操作,用于修改对象的状态。

类的定义的语法如下:

class class_name {

// class body

}

类的属性和方法定义的语法如下:

access_modifier data_type property_name;

access_modifier return_type method_name(list of parameters) {

// method body

}

THE END
java基础知识点
Java是一门面向对象的编程语言,它有着广泛的应用。Java具有跨平台的特性,因此可以在不同的操作系统和设备上运行,包括Windows、Linux、macOS、Android等……